Ora2Pg

ソフトウェアのスクリーンショット:
Ora2Pg
ソフトウェアの詳細:
バージョン: 17.5 更新
日付のアップロード: 29 Sep 17
開発者: Darold Gilles
ライセンス: 無料
人気: 52

Rating: nan/5 (Total Votes: 0)

Ora2Pgは2通りの方法で使用できます。

まず、OracleデータベースからPostgreSQLインストールへ情報を移動または複製するためのものです。

2番目の方法は少し複雑ですが、Ora2Pgを使用すると、大量のOracleデータベース構造をリバースエンジニアリングすることもできます。ダンプファイルを作成すると、データベースのスキーマを簡単に再構築できます。

Ora2Pgは設定ファイルに基づいて動作し、開発者は一連の設定を制御し、データベースと記録されたデータに合わせてエクスポートプロセスを調整できます。

現在、Ora2Pgを使用して、データベーススキーマ、ユーザー権限、範囲およびリストパーティション、データベースのテーブル、関数、トリガー、プロシージャ、パッケージ、および完全なデータの一部をエクスポートすることができます。 >

2つのデータベースで使用されるSQL構文が少し異なるため、Ora2PgはPLLSQLコードをPLPGSQLマークアップに変換します。


このリリースの新機能:

インストールの詳細とパッケージのREADMEファイルには、

ORA_INITIAL_COMMANDを使用すると、セキュリティ・ポリシーのロックを解除するなど、Oracleへの接続直後にカスタム・コマンドを実行できます。
INTERNAL_DATE_MAXを使用して、ユーザー定義型にある内部日付を使用してOra2Pgの動作を変更します。

バージョン16.1の新機能:

ORA_INITIAL_COMMANDは、セキュリティポリシーのロックを解除するなど、Oracleへの接続の直後にカスタムコマンドを実行できるようにします。
INTERNAL_DATE_MAXを使用して、ユーザー定義型にある内部日付を使用してOra2Pgの動作を変更します。

バージョン15.3の新機能:

ORA_INITIAL_COMMANDは、セキュリティポリシーのロックを解除するなど、Oracleへの接続の直後にカスタムコマンドを実行できるようにします。
INTERNAL_DATE_MAXを使用して、ユーザー定義型にある内部日付を使用してOra2Pgの動作を変更します。

バージョン15.2の新機能:

ORA_INITIAL_COMMANDは、セキュリティ・ポリシーのロックを解除するなど、Oracleへの接続の直後にカスタム・コマンドを実行できるようにします。
INTERNAL_DATE_MAXを使用して、ユーザー定義型にある内部日付を使用してOra2Pgの動作を変更します。

バージョン15.1の新機能:

PERFORMの名前にSELECTを含む関数名の置換を修正しました。報告書のFrederic Bamiereに感謝します。
新しい移行プロジェクトを初期化するときに、ソースサブディレクトリの作成が修正されました。

バージョン15.0の新機能:

OracleのBFILEタイプを模倣するPostgreSQL external_file拡張のサポートを追加しました。詳細については、https://github.com/darold/external_fileを参照してください。
OracleのDIRECTORYをexternal_file拡張オブジェクトとしてエクスポートできるようにします。また、これらのディレクトリに対する読み取り/書き込み権限をエクスポートしようとします。
oracle_fdwを使用してOracleの外部データラッパーサーバーとしてOracleのDATABASE LINKをエクスポートできるようにします。
自律型トランザクションを実現するために、PRAGMA AUTONOMOUS_TRANSACTIONをdblinkラッパーを介してエクスポートする機能を許可します。
OracleのSYNONYMSをビューとしてエクスポートできるようにします。ビューは外部テーブルを使用して「同義語」を作成できます。リモートデータベースのオブジェクト上に存在します。
DATA_TYPEを使用してCHAR(n)のOracle列をvarchar(n)またはtextに変換するときにトリミングを追加しました。デフォルトでは、スペース文字の両側をトリミングします。この動作は、2つの新しい設定ディレクティブTRIM_TYPEとTRIM_CHARを使用して制御できます。
ジオメトリ制約タイプと空間インデックスパラメータによるディメンションの自動検出を追加しました。これにより、幾何学的列の順次走査のオーバヘッドを避けることができます。

Oracleサブパーティションをエクスポートし、対応するトリガーを使用してPostgreSQLのサブパーティションを作成するサポートを追加しました。
ALLOWおよびEXCLUDEディレクティブは、オブジェクト型に対してフィルタを適用できるようになりました。下位互換性を完全に保持することはできません。古い定義は現在のエクスポートタイプにのみ適用されます。これは、いくつかの条件でエクスポートを変更する可能性があります。詳細については、ドキュメントの更新を参照してください。

バージョン14.0の新機能:

言語C関数の宣言のエクスポート。以前のバージョンは、外部C関数のようなコード本体を持たない関数をエクスポートしていませんでした。
ビューからのCOMMENTのエクスポート。
SYS_CONTECT(USERENV、...)への呼び出しを、PostgreSQLに相当するものに置き換える機能。
専用のPostGisスキーマをsearch_pathに追加するためのPOSTGIS_SCHEMA設定ディレクティブが追加されました。
Ora2Pgによって生成されたDDL文でIF EXISTS呼び出しを抑止できるようにPG_SUPPORTS_IFEXISTS設定ディレクティブを追加しました。
トリガーは、ALLOWおよびEXCLUDED指示文で指定された表名に従って、すべて除外/許可されるようになりました。
ネストした表の自動エクスポートを許可する(TYPE + TABLE + COPY)。

バージョン13.0の新機能:

COPYが使用され、表にGEOMETRY列がある場合は、エクスポート・タイプをINSERTにします。私はコピーの声明として現時点で輸出する解決策を見つけることができません。
オブジェクトとしてのユーザー定義型のエクスポートを修正しました。
そのようなデータベース上のオブジェクトの巨大なリストを取得することを避けるために、PerlコードではなくSQL照会へのALLOWまたはEXCLUDEフィルターへのオブジェクトのルックアップを制限する。機能要求のためにmenardoramaに感謝します。
INSERTモードでの空間データのエクスポートに対するサポートを追加しました。可能であれば、COPYエクスポートモードで作業する必要があります。
CONVERT_SRIDのパッチで壊れたSRIDを取得するための固定クエリ。
パーティションのリストを取得するときにALLOWディレクティブで間違ったフィルタを修正しました。
入力ファイルから読み込んだGRANTエクスポートを追加しました。
varchar2(10 BYTE)などの入力ファイルとデータ型を使用する場合の固定データ型変換。
入力ファイルを使用したTABLEおよびVIEWエクスポートに関するコメントのエクスポートを追加しました。
入力ファイルからのTABLESPACEの抽出を追加しました。
入力ファイルからSEQUENCE抽出をサポートしました。
パーティションをエクスポートするときにALLOWディレクティブで間違ったフィルタを修正しました。フィルタはテーブル名ではなくパーティション名で実行されました。つまり、ALLOWディレクティブを設定するとエクスポートが行われませんでした。


Oracle SDO関数sdo_cs.map_oracle_srid_to_epsg()を使用して標準EPSGへのSRIDの自動変換を制御するCONVERT_SRID構成指令が追加されました。
パーティション化された表の作成索引接頭部のタイプミスを修正しました。パッチのためのmenardoramaのおかげで。
SHOW_COLUMNおよびCOPYエクスポート中の宛先の非置換置換を修正しました。 MODIFY_TYPEを使用していたのは、TABLEエクスポートでのみでした。
高度なデフォルト値を置き換えるために、TABLEエクスポートを使用してpl / sql変換を強制します。デフォルト値で、date_trunc(month、LOCALTIMESTAMP)である必要があるすべての場所で、TRUNC(SYSDATE、MONTH)コードを修正しました。
ユニークなパーティションインデックスの命名に関する固定コード。
PREFIX_PARTITION設定ディレクティブが追加されました。これを有効にすると、すべてのパーティションテーブル名を親テーブルの名前で強制的に変更します。
この新しいディレクティブに関する設定ファイルとドキュメントにAUTODETECT_SPATIAL_TYPEを追加しました。
SDO_GEOMETRY列タイプのエクスポートを追加しました。それらは、基本的に非拘束の「ジオメトリ」構造にエクスポートされる。定義されている場合はSRIDで入力します。

同じようなソフトウェア

FormHack
FormHack

10 Apr 16

jQuery Upload File
jQuery Upload File

28 Sep 15

A-Slider
A-Slider

1 Mar 15

CSS Unminifier
CSS Unminifier

5 Jun 15

開発者の他のソフトウェア Darold Gilles

SendmailAnalyzer
SendmailAnalyzer

10 Feb 16

pgFormatter
pgFormatter

10 Feb 16

SysUsage
SysUsage

1 Mar 15

へのコメント Ora2Pg

コメントが見つかりません
コメントを追加
画像をオンにする!